I had recently purchased a TG1860G garden tractor that has a problem (got it really cheap). Every so often it would stall. It has an 18 hp liquid cooled Kawasaki engine with the hour meter reading 187 hrs.
I cleaned the gas tank out and installed new fuel line & filter. It is not the fuel cutoff selonoid since it has power to it when and after it stalls (therefore not a safety switch problem). Sometimes it will run for a while and sometimes for only a minute tops. The fuel pump is weeping a little bit of fuel from a weep hole in it, I assume this means the diafram is cracked and I need a new fuel pump?
One other thing is there is a vacuum line coming off of the top of the carb. It is a clear small tube, where is this suppose to go? The other end got melted by the muffler and I cannot find where it goes.
